For newly immigrated/refugee children and adolescents, access to education and thus the transition to the regular school system often takes place through an institutionally framed intermediate phase in so-called preparatory classes. In her qualitative study, Anna C. Reinhardt reconstructs these preparatory classes as complex transitional situations from an inequality perspektive and deconstructs their relational emergence as a conflictual negotiation process about participation and belonging in the migration society.
